I graduated from the University of Toronto with a BA in Fine art and history. I began
a career as a banker and I enjoyed being able to help my community organize their
finances and set themselves up for a better future. I drew and wrote in my spare time
as a hobby, while enjoying and capturing the beauty of the world around me through
the lens of my camera. Life threw me a curve ball as it tends to do, limiting my ability to
continue my career as a banker and I eventually decided to roll with it. After coming to
terms with my choices and my limitations, I decided to go back to school and became a
Spiritual psychotherapist continuing my passion for helping people. I continue to work
on improving myself, learning something new every day and have returned to art to
help me express myself and often cope with the craziness that is “life.” Art inspires, it
soothes, it heals, it is the drug that helps carry me through the tough times and brings
the sun back out again.
